CVE-2025-1275 describes a Heap-Based Overflow vulnerability in Autodesk applications, triggered by processing a maliciously crafted JPG file. This flaw allows an attacker to crash the application, access sensitive data, or execute arbitrary code, carrying a CVSS score of 7.8 (High) due to its significant impact on confidentiality, integrity, and availability. Exploitation requires user interaction (UI:R) but has low attack complexity (AC:L). Currently, there is no evidence of active exploitation, public exploit code, or significant community discussion, and it is not listed in CISA's KEV catalog.
